zoukankan      html  css  js  c++  java
  • sql server编写通用脚本自动统计各表数据量心得

    工作过程中,如果一个数据库的表比较多,手工编写统计脚本就会比较繁琐,于是摸索出自动生成各表统计数据量脚本的通用方法,直接上代码:

    /*
        脚本来源:https://www.cnblogs.com/zhang502219048/p/10970193.html
    */
    create table #t(TableName nvarchar(200), Num int)
    
    exec sp_MSforeachtable 'insert into #t select ''?'', count(*) from ?'
    
    select replace(replace(TableName,'[',''),']','') as TableName, Num
    from #t
    order by Num desc
    
    drop table #t

    以在ReportServer数据库中运行这个脚本为例,运行结果如下图(表名、数据量):

    后记:
    以上是本人在实际工作中遇到的sql server编写通用脚本自动统计各表数据量的一劳永逸解决办法,特此分享一下,希望对遇到同样问题的朋友有所帮助。如果帮助到了你,欢迎给我打赏支持一下哦。
    【转载请注明博文来源:https://www.cnblogs.com/zhang502219048/p/10970193.html

  • 相关阅读:
    Oracle,第六周
    JAVA创建对象的几种方式
    深拷贝和浅拷贝
    Facade
    Adapter
    低谷过去了
    Oracle,第五周
    Command
    Singleton
    mybatis自动生成mapping和实体
  • 原文地址:https://www.cnblogs.com/zhang502219048/p/10970193.html
Copyright © 2011-2022 走看看